Output cb530c81b5eaf33dde8758763376fa2db1b76ea8138c2c69587887ecc51e83c4:75

value
399514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1394755b288257d94b0fd13c3b73c9b4732f7901 OP_EQUAL
address
33UYcG4ieKcyHYFsoLANHir5kwk7byHE6A
transaction
cb530c81b5eaf33dde8758763376fa2db1b76ea8138c2c69587887ecc51e83c4
spent
true